The growth of E-commerce and home delivery of goods and services has added a new dimension to the supply chain - all-mile delivery for the convenience seeking consumer. This book digs deep into this last leg of the supply chain and gives valuable insights on how businesses can optimize their all-mile operations with the help of Artificial Intelligence.
